We have started the Book of mormon as a mission again and this past week I was readng about lehis dream ín the book of mormon. It is when Nephi was having the vision actually of the tree. Anyway this was my experience:
I was reading and trying to apply all the sybolism and everything to our investigators. But I got super frustrated because it was about to explain a part of the dream and its sybolism. like the fruit, or the building, or the iron Rod, but then it started talking about christ! And i was like, What the heck! So I was wondering why it was talking about christ. When you read it, Nephi asks a question and then the spirit says "look" and Nephi sees a part of christ´s life and then the spirit tells nephi what theparts of the dream represent. I learned that every single part of jesus christ´s life can be related to the dream of Lehi! Christ being born and living as a GIFT, like the fruit. Christ heals the people and then it talks about the healing fountain. Christ speaks and teaches the people and then it talks about the iron rod. The people persecute jesus and then it talks about the people in the great and spacious building persecuting those that have partaken of the fruit. Christ is crucified and there are tumultuous quaking and then it talks about the great fall of the building. It was dark for three days and then it talks of the mists of darkness in the dream. Maybe everyone knows that but it was really cool to read through the whole dream and then read of the life of Christ. :) 
So.... Keep reading the scriptures and every part of the book relates to Christ :)

I think I am going to focus on that in this letter. REVELATION.
There were four things that stuck out to me.
The first is that when we receive revelation and when the spirit speaks it is a voice unica. It is something specific that you WILL be able to recognize as you focus yourself.
Prayer is crucial.Always start with prayer to let your heavenly father what you are focusing on or wanting to receive.
Revelation isn´t Passive.  this point includes alot of stuff. We need to study out our questions, meditate it, write it out, ask the lord, wait, receive (Yes, we will receive), thank the lord, write down the revelation and then act on it.
And lastly, being spiritually autosufficient . I haven´t figured out fully this point yet, but we need to rely on our own knowledge of things that we have learned and received.

I know our Heavenly Father is waiting to teach you. He will teach you so much if you are willing to learn. :)
